Ziggy Stardust and the Soho blue plaque

-

The studio where David Bowie recorded his best-known albums is to be given a blue plaque. Bowie, who died in January last year, recorded Ziggy Stardust and Hunky Dory at Trident Studios in Soho, London.

The studio, as well as a shopping arcade and a former hotel in Kent where Bowie’s short-lived band The Manish Boys played, and Hull Paragon station where his backing band The Spiders From Mars embarked on tours, are also getting plaques. Delia Derbyshire, an electronic music pioneer who helped craft the Doctor Who theme tune, the late broadcaste­r John Peel and former Pink Floyd star Syd Barrett are also honoured.
